The only exhaust hangers on my exhaust are at the mufflers. My ARH catted x-pipe had hangers at the trans mount area but there's nothing for them to connect to. Am I missing something?

No. Ford deleted the midpipe hangers in 07 because they aren't necessary and were causing rattles.
